The Supreme Court of India has upheld the dismissal of a consumer complaint filed by Sant Rohidas Leather Industries and Charmakar Development Corporation Ltd. against Vijaya Bank, ruling that complex factual disputes involving allegations of fraud and forgery cannot be adjudicated in summary proceedings under the Consumer Protection Act, 1986.
